Two teams with contrasting performances in their previous game will lock horns on Monday at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ad, as Punjab Kings take on the Kolkata Knight Riders in the 2021 VIVO Indian Premier League. KL Rahul’s team brushed aside champions Mumbai Indians in their previous game, while their opponents slumped to a fourth successive defeat on Saturday. 

There will be a venue change for both sides for this game, as the Kings and the Knights will both hope to adjust quickly to conditions in Ahmedabad and get another win under their kitty in this crucial clash on Monday.

Kolkata have a better head-to-head record against the Punjab Kings, but it is KL Rahul’s team that arrives at this game off the back of some winning momentum. There are problems galore in the Kolkata camp as they struggle to find the right combination, with their seasoned stars like Andre Russell, Sunil Narine and Dinesh Karthik yet to fire this year. Punjab on the other hand seem to have found some balance with Moises Henriques and Fabian Allen slotting well in the middle-order, and will be optimistic about their chances on Monday.

Last season’s Orange Cap winner KL Rahul seems in good stead to retain it this year, as he has already amassed three fifties in five games. The 29-year-old was named man of the match for his unbeaten 60 against Mumbai, and will now be looking to get another big score against Eoin Morgan’s side. 

Nitish Rana started the 2021 IPL season brilliantly, with big fifties against Sunrisers Hyderabad and Mumbai Indians. His scores however have tampered off since then, with his highest since being 22. The southpaw will hope for a change in fortune with a change in venue, as he’d look to give a good to Kolkata Knight Riders on Monday.

Arshdeep Singh continues to lead the charts for most wickets for Punjab Kings this season, as he has now slowly become the go to bowler for KL Rahul after Mohammed Shami. The left-arm pacer picked up the wicket of Hardik Pandya in the previous game, and will be looking to add some more memorable names to that list when he plays Kolkata. 

Andre Russell is the leading wicket-taker for Kolkata Knight Riders at the moment, with seven to his name. However, five of those came in the game against Mumbai Indians. The West Indian all-rounder will be looking for some more consistency in the remaining games of IPL 2021, and will be hoping for the likes of Varun Chakravarthy, Prasidh Krishna and the others to contribute more wickets to his team.

Punjab defeated champions Mumbai Indians in their last game, and would really look to build on that momentum and string together a series of good performances. KL Rahul seems to have found the right combination for his side, and will be optimistic for all those players to come good once again on Monday. Despite moving cities, Punjab Kings look primed to perform well in this game.

KKR come into this game off the back of four consecutive losses, and run the risk of being too far behind the chasing pack if they lose yet again. Kolkata’s seam battery of Pat Cummins, Prasidh Krishna and Shivam Mavi might enjoy the tracks on offer at Ahmedabad, and that venue change could just be the catalyst for KKR to turn the tide.
